What are the typical responsibilities of a tutor or director within the Classical Conversations program?

As a tutor or director in Classical Conversations, your main responsibilities include preparing and leading weekly community meetings, facilitating student discussions, and guiding families through the curriculum. You will also provide support and mentorship to parents, help coordinate group activities, and track the progress of learners throughout the academic year. The role involves close collaboration with students, parents, and fellow tutors to create a supportive educational community. This position offers valuable experience in teaching, leadership, and curriculum implementation, making it an excellent opportunity for those passionate about classical education.

What is a Classical Conversations job?

A Classical Conversations job typically involves working with a Christian homeschool organization that provides a classical, Christian education model for families. Positions can range from tutoring and directing local communities to administrative and support roles at the corporate level. Tutors and directors lead weekly in-person or online classes, guiding students through a structured curriculum that emphasizes classical learning methods. The organization seeks individuals passionate about homeschooling, classical education, and Christian values.

Senior Manager, Product Management - Text Analytics
Why We Have This Role
Text is where our customers' most valuable insights live, and this role sits at the absolute center of how we unlock them. You will lead the strategy and execution to evolve our mature, highly adopted text analysis engine from classical ML/rules-based structures into a cutting-edge hybrid architecture that leverages LLMs for enterprise scale. Leading a dedicated team of product managers and partnering deeply with applied science and engineering, you will directly influence how over 18,000 global clients understand open-ended feedback, conversations, and unstructured data across the entire Qualtrics ecosystem.
